The technical screen

What the conversation actually covers.

Every candidate has a real technical conversation with an engineer who has done the job, and you get written evidence per competency. In Flutter, that conversation covers the following.

Usually assessed alongside: Dart, Riverpod, Bloc or Provider, Firebase, Native basics.

  • Widget rebuild behaviour and where they have fixed jank
  • State management, and why they chose the approach they did
  • Platform channels — what they have had to drop to native for
  • Whether they have shipped to both stores, or only built for one
Worth saying up front

If the app depends heavily on platform-specific hardware or background behaviour, we will say native is the better hire, even though it costs more and takes longer to fill.
